General Summary:

As a leading technology innovator, Qualcomm pushes the boundaries of what's possible to enable next-generation gaming, XR, and AI experiences. Qualcomm Graphics Software Infrastructure Engineers design, build, and operate the tools and software products necessary to develop those experiences. This encompasses all aspects of the software lifecycle from building distributed systems that run millions of tests daily, to building the installers to patch previous generations of devices, to creating the build and debug environments that your colleagues will use each day. Qualcomm Engineers collaborate with cross-functional teams to meet and exceed customer needs.

Principal Duties and Responsibilities

Apply graphics and software engineering knowledge to help build systems that compile, verify, debug, and deploy GPU drivers, features, applications, and tools.Develop software features, tools, automation, and APIs using languages such as Python, TypeScript, PHP, Groovy, C, and C++.Integrate artificial intelligence technologies to improve productivity and effectiveness for both the software environment and development teams.Leverage industry best practices in continuous integration, static analysis, distributed computing, network security, secure coding, software branching, and package management to create secure and efficient development workflows.Identify design deficiencies and collaborate with team members to develop and implement improvements.Work closely with cross-functional teams to understand new features and functionality, ensuring successful implementation and customization.Create detailed design documentation and feature specifications for projects.
